They're all over... Any home center store will carry them; an auto parts store as well.

There are different types, so make sure you get the "right" one, which if you're going to carry it in a vehicle, should probably be a Class B. You do NOT want a Class A extinguisher, which is just water. Shooting water into a gas or oil fire will usually do nothing except spread the fire.

Just get a ABC extinguisher. Good for ordinary combustibles (A-wood), flammable liquids (B-gas,etc), energized electrical equipment (C- obvious). Dont worry about getting one with metal valve. Chances are you will never use it anyway, and the cost to fill is too much versus just getting a new one. Just buy a $10-20 Wal-mart special. The cost to fil a 5-10lb extinguisher is about 4-5 times more than it costs to buy a new one.

As for mounting. If you have a regular cab truck...behind the seat. Otherwise get a small one and mount just in front of driver seat out of way of feet.
